Full Job Posting
Job Purpose
The position holder will manage all Government Relations activities for Apex clients which includes the processing and carrying out all transactions relating to regulatory licensing, incorporation of local entities, entity administration, and provision of company / corporate secretarial activities.
The position holder will liaise with various Government Departments and Agencies to carry out the work.
The role supports clients in Saudi Arabia.
Key Responsibilities
- Be responsible for handling all aspects of client entity formation, licensing, and administration
- Be responsible for activation and administration of government portals for a portfolio of entities
- Ensure completion of all regulatory obligations and administration requirements within strict deadlines for a portfolio of entities
- Maintain active client records such as commercial registrations, articles of association, GOSI, etc.
- Maintain up-to-date knowledge of government policies and procedures to ensure effective operation
- Ensure that responsibilities are delivered effectively and to agreed client, best practice, regulatory and statutory deadlines
- Provide support in board activities, including board communication, agenda and board pack preparation, attending meetings, and taking notes for multiple different boards.
- Build detailed understanding of entity specific requirements and applicable statutory regulations/requirements
- Any other duties in the scope of the role that the company requires.
General Tasks
- Liaise with government employees to build strong connections with multiple government entities as required
- Support with both scheduled and ad-hoc client transactions
- minutes/records preparation
Skills And Experience
- Bachelor s degree in finance, business administration or equivalent studies
- Minimum of 2 years experience
- Excellent communication and organizational skills
- An understanding of Saudi Arabia statutory laws and other related legal and regulatory requirements (e.g. Capital Market Authority laws and regulations)
- Excellent organizational skills and interpersonal skills for a high degree of client interaction
- Ability to plan effectively with strong deadline orientation
- Proactive and problem-solving approach to client service
- Fluent in Arabic and English is a requirement
